McGregor’s Long‑Awaited UFC 329 Return

After a five‑year absence, Conor McGregor stepped into the UFC 329 press conference on Thursday, looking energized for his upcoming bout. The former two‑division champion was asked to weigh which comeback would generate more excitement—his fight on Saturday or Oasis’s planned 2025 world tour. “The boys are in town I believe,” he said, “The Gallaghers are in town so I like the Oasis lads. It’s good. I can’t wait to see Oasis.”

The Gallaghers and a Surprise Musical Number

Liam and Noel Gallagher have a history of attending UFC events, so rumors of their presence at UFC 329 are plausible. To inject some entertainment, McGregor delivered a humorous rendition of Oasis’s hit “Wonderwall” for the audience. The quirky performance underscored his ability to blend sports and pop culture in unexpected ways.

A Light‑Hearted Tease for Paddy Pimblett

During the song, McGregor turned the spotlight on Paddy Pimblett, jokingly asking for backup vocals. “Paddy, where was the back up? I needed back up there!” he smiled. The playful jab added a touch of camaraderie ahead of the fight.
